What is Classical Allusion?


1.

An indirect although not accidental reference to a Greek or Roman legend. This form of writing is often used in poetry. It is used repeatedly in Romeo and Juliet as well.

A classical allusions from Romeo and Juliet- "From forth day's path and Titan's fiery wheels"
